Overview
Strictly a day use park, Amelia Island is located about eight miles south of the popular Fernandina Beach and seven miles north of Little Talbot Island State Park. This lovely spit of land has the characteristics of a barrier island with beautiful resort homes and upscale shopping, yet harbors a healthy ecosystem|

Recreation
Activities at Amelia Island State Recreation Area include fishing, hiking, sunbathing, beachcombing and bird-watching. One of the most popular activities is operated by a private concessionaire contracted through the Florida Park System, offering guided horseback rides along the hard-surfaced Atlantic beach. Moments away from the bustling metropolitan area of Jacksonville, this recreation-rich area boasts close proximity to a number of other oceanside state parks and state historical sites.Location & Climate
Amelia Island State Park is located in the northeast corner of Florida, along the Atlantic Coast, north of Jacksonville. The park is seven miles north of Little Talbot Island State Park on S.R. A1A, or eight miles south of Fernandina Beach.Amelia Island Climate Information
